Schneider Electric has an opportunity for a Logistics Engineering Manager in our Mechanicsburg, PA location.

What do you get to do in this position?

The Logistics Engineering Manager position is a key member of the Logistics team and will have responsibility for leading a team of engineers to drive world class performance. The person in this position will be responsible for leading the continuous improvement efforts of their team using the Schneider Performance System while driving innovation and creative problem solving. Safety leadership, Quality focus, Customer service and plant productivity are critical to the success of the business and are core responsibilities.


  • Drive a high-performance culture through strong performance management while balancing productivity and cost.

  • Develop a future ready high performance Engineering team, utilized digital solutions including AI and Machine Learning to automate processes and establish controls.

  • Utilize Lean Six Sigma skills and lead VSM to address complex process opportunities with simple solutions.

  • Collaborate with Central Transformation Team to plan and implement Transformation projects to automate and optimization the Distribution Center.

  • Identify constraints to achieving goals, collaborate to find and implement effective solutions via our SIM (Short Interval Management) process.

  • Develop cost estimates, determine work standards, and implement improvement within our processes.

  • Supports project launches, and material flow implementations.

  • Responsible to maintain, design and support DC powered equipment (AGV. Conveyor. PIT, Pallet Suttles, VLM...) tooling, equipment design, purchase, and maintenance.

  • Define and optimize internal flows based on the principles of the Schneider Production System including global architecture for warehousing.

  • Measure and analyze warehouse performance (cost and service) and implement corrective actions.


  • Work on daily and long-term problems/projects using Quality and SPS tools including PFMEA, Control Plan, 8D, CAPEX, SAP, work orders, CAD, etc.

  • Exercises judgment within broadly defined practices and policies in selecting methods, techniques, and evaluation criterion (based upon SPS principles) for obtaining results.

  • Work with other engineers, designers, maintenance technicians, SPVs, and hourly line associates to effectively solve issues, implement solutions, and support IDEA/continuous/Safety/Quality improvement implementation ALL UNDER the Schneider Production System (Schneider Electric's Lean manufacturing operations model) principles.

  • Develops process, safety, ergonomic, and material handling improvement solution
